Overview

OsrHSA (Oryza sativa recombinant Human Serum Albumin) is a plant-derived recombinant human serum albumin (rHSA) produced using the proprietary OryzHiExp rice endosperm-specific expression platform. Developed by Wuhan Healthgen Biotechnology, it is the first plant-derived blood product to receive FDA approval for clinical trials and is intended as a therapeutic equivalent to plasma-derived human serum albumin (pHSA). OsrHSA functions by maintaining plasma oncotic pressure and serving as a carrier protein for various endogenous and exogenous molecules, including hormones, fatty acids, and drugs. It is primarily being evaluated for the treatment of decompensated cirrhotic ascites, with additional development in indications such as hemorrhagic shock, burns, and edema.
